Students among 22 nabbed in ops


IPOH: Four students were among 22 suspects detained under Op Samseng Jalanan by the Perak traffic police.

The operation started at 10.30pm on Saturday and ended at 5am yesterday with phase one conducted at the Dataran Majlis Bandaraya Ipoh and phase two at the Ipoh Selatan Toll Plaza (northbound).

Those detained were between seven and 27-years-old. They would be investigated under Section 42(1) Road Transport Act 1987 for illegal racing, said Perak traffic enforcement and investigation department deputy chief DSP Mohd Mahiri Hussin.

Nineteen summonses were issued at Data­ran Ipoh for numerous offences including speeding and obstructing traffic. Six motorcycles were seized. In the second phase of the operation, 34 sum­­­mon­ses were issued and 18 motorcycles seized.
